We really liked the hotel. We had a deluxe room - clean, warm (the room has heating, battery), comfortable bed, mildew-free bathroom, polite staff. The room has everything you need, good towels. The breakfasts are delicious, purely Turkish on the top floor, there is an open veranda on the roof. Vegetables, fruits, salads, omelets, eggs, cheese, sausage, cereals, sweet pastries, buns, pancakes, coffee, tea, juices. It's impossible to leave hungry. The hotel has a basement, there are rooms without windows, keep in mind. Water is provided only upon check-in, 1.5 liters for two. There was a tea set. One of the disadvantages was that one window was poorly closed and the toilet seat was wobbling. But these little things didn't upset us in any way. And one more thing - I had a birthday on the day of check-in - we indicated this at check-in and additionally informed the hotel by mail. However, no one even congratulated me verbally (it's a bit annoying..although, of course, that's not why I was going, and therefore I don't want to lower the rating of the hotel. I will recommend the hotel to my friends. Thank you.

A good hotel in the heart of the city at an affordable price. Everything is simple enough, but the main thing is clean, pleasant and friendly staff, quiet street, without noisy bars. There is a Blue Mosque nearby, but the morning Azan did not bother us, on the 3rd day we no longer heard it. The breakfasts are simple, no frills, but we didn't stay hungry. The reception staff responded quickly to our questions and problems and solved everything immediately. Thank you for the pleasant impressions of your stay in Istanbul

We stayed at the hotel in May. We were quite satisfied. Breakfasts : you can find everything you need. As three stars is excellent. Clean linen, everything is in the shower and a hairdryer. a welcome set of fruits. Tea sets, coffee, kettle . a convenient wardrobe and a suitcase stand. Russian-speaking girls work in the cafe, they are very cordial, they will tell you where and what. The air conditioner was working, the batteries were working. The windows kept closing/ They were opening. There was no mold or odor. The view from the window is ordinary, without interest. There wasn't much noise. There was a Deluxe double room
